The flight in the Boeing 737-800 began at ZSSS Hongqiao Airport in Shanghai, China. The distance from parking to the runway was 2 nm, and the duration of the taxi and departure process was 8 minutes. The aircraft took off from runway 36L, with a takeoff distance of 1,448 m, which equated to 53% of the runway length. The liftoff speed was 156 knots. The local weather at the time of departure was 18°C with a 7-knot headwind.
Upon reaching cruising altitude, the enroute climb started overhead ZSSS Hongqiao, climbing from 1,067 ft to 35,035 ft. This climb took 19 minutes and covered a distance of 59 nm. The next phase of the flight was the enroute level cruise, which began 34 miles east of Huilong, China. This portion of the journey lasted 114 minutes and covered a distance of 799 nm.
The descent phase began 13 miles northwest of Shulan, China, during which the aircraft descended from 33,448 ft to 2,161 ft. The descent took 17 minutes, covered a distance of 69 nm, and saw a decrease of 31,287 ft in altitude. The final approach and landing occurred on runway 23 at ZYHB Taiping Airport, with a runway length of 3,192 m. The aircraft touched down 498 m from the threshold at a speed of 130 knots, with a vertical speed of -89 ft/min. The local weather at the time of landing was 12°C with a 4-knot headwind.
The total landing distance was 1,565 m, which was 49% of the available runway length. After landing, the distance from the runway to the parking area was less than 1 nm, and the taxi process took 5 minutes. The total flight distance was 936 nm, with a total duration of 171 minutes. The aircraft used 7,137 kg of fuel for the entire journey.
